Toxicity

VET: POSSIBLE INCOMPATIBILITY WITH ACID FOODSTUFFS, ACID SILAGE, FRESH BEETS, & CABBAGE. KEEP LIVESTOCK OFF THESE FEEDS FOR 1 DAY BEFORE & 3 DAYS AFTER WORMING.

Drug Information

Anthelmintics; Antiplatyhelmintic Agents|MEDICATION (VET): ANTHELMINTIC. HETOL IS USUALLY 85% CONCN OF DRUG. ... USE: TO KILL LIVER FLUKES IN CATTLE & SHEEP.

Agents used to treat cestode, trematode, or other flatworm infestations in man or animals. (See all compounds classified as Antiplatyhelmintic Agents.)|Agents that kill parasitic worms. They are used therapeutically in the treatment of HELMINTHIASIS in man and animal. (See all compounds classified as Anthelmintics.)

HEXACHLORO-P-XYLENE RESIDUES WERE HIGH IN MILK AFTER ADMIN OF AGRAMED NEU TO CATTLE. HEXACHLORO-P-XYLENE WAS LIPOPHILIC AND STABLE. RESIDUES AVERAGED 10 MG/KG ON 2ND DAY AFTER TREATMENT & 0.1 MG/KG 40 DAYS AFTER TREATMENT.

1,4-Bis(trichloromethyl)benzene Use and Manufacturing

Methods of Manufacturing

It is obtained by chlorination using o- or p-xylene as raw material. Add benzoyl peroxide and triethanolamine to o- or p-xylene, and react with chlorine at 70-80°C for 6 hours. Then the temperature is raised to 100-120°C, and chlorine gas is continued to react until the relative density of the material liquid reaches 1.560-1.580 (65°C). After the reaction, the residual chlorine gas is removed under reduced pressure, cooled to 5°C, filtered, washed, decolorized, and recrystallized to obtain a finished product.
